    So, let us first understand what is web development?

    In simple words, it is defined as the development of a website. It broadly has 2 aspects – front end and back end. The front end is what happens on the outside and is visible to the user i.e how a website functions, where the click buttons are located or how it reacts to a scroll etc. Some of the programming languages that are used for front-end development are – HTML, CSS, and JavaScript.

    The back end is what happens behind the curtain and the user can’t see i.e storage of information, keeping the data synced with the servers to ensure a flawless experience for the user etc.  Some of the frequently used programming languages for backend development are – PHP, Ruby, ASP.NET, Perl, Java, Node.js, Python.

    Now that we are clear about both the aspects of web development, let us discuss why learning web development at an early age can be an advantage.

     

    Get ahead of your peers:

    There is a stiff competition amongst students and they are always on a lookout for opportunities that will make their profile stand-out. Web development is one such skill that will help make your resume stand out from your peers. With changing times and leap in technology, organizations either need a new website or are actively looking to add new features. The demand for web developers is high and will only increase with time. With sufficient knowledge and hard work, you might get an opportunity to work with a top company in the future as well.

     

    Development of analytical rigor:

    Programming languages have been a part of our curriculum for a while and doing a training in school will provide you with enough experience and knowledge to pursue things of your own in the future. It also instills a sense of confidence and improves your ability to process and analyze, a trait that will help you at every stage of your life. Web development involves key aspects of decision making as there might be instances where you might have to improvise and make better decisions to achieve the objective.

    Explore your creative interests:

    Creating a website is an artwork where the developer has to think about the key aspects of front and back-end development to ensure a smooth flow of information. To design a website which is simple to use, is interactive and returns the value as per command entered can only be achieved through creativity. With enough opportunities as a web developer, you can explore your creative sides while learning new skills and hone already attained.

    In the last couple of decades, the biggest platforms that have come into existence and are now worth billions were developed using web development. The process of becoming a web developer might not be easy for some but the journey surely would help you grow holistically. So, if you are not sure about what to pursue later, a career in web development is something you can consider.
